Vare Vineyards is a small, focused project of George and Elsa Vare making hand-crafted Italian-style white wines from the vineyards around their house in the Napa Valley, California. These wines are fashioned after special wines made by their winemaking friends in Collio (Friuli, Italy and Slovenia). The Vares are constantly experimenting with different cultural practices in the vineyards, differing harvest criteria and a variety of grape processing concepts. All wines are made using the grape’s own natural yeasts with minimal processing. Malo-lactic fermentation is discouraged for these young, fresh, intense wines. The results are delightful, tasty and different from almost any other wines produced in California. The Pinot Grigio, Ribolla Gialla and Bianco are made primarily to go with food but stand up well on their own. The total production is about 500 cases.
